UTRICLE: A small, bladder-like, usually dry, one-seeded fruit with a thin, loose, tissue-like covering that doesn't open when ripe, such as that of an Amaranth.
UTRICULAR: Pertaining to, containing, or resembling a utricle.
UTRICULIFEROUS: Bearing or producing utricles.
UTRICULIFORM: Having the form of a utricle.
UTRICULOID: Having the form of a bladder.
